Prime Minister of Georgia Irakli Garibashvili visited the infrastructure projects in the country’s winemaking Kakheti region on Saturday.

Garibashvili started his tour by visiting the highway construction project in Kakheti, which is supposed to reduce the travel time from the capital city of Tbilisi by half.

The Georgian PM noted his Government would spend a total of 2 billion GEL for the development of road infrastructure in Kakheti as part of the Government’s 10-year plan.

Later, Garibashvili proceeded to visit the rehabilitation works of a culture house in the village of Matani. The rehabilitation, carried out at the local population's request, cost a total of 1,671,000 GEL.

In the town of Akhmeta, Garibashvili visited the memorial of the soldiers who died during fights for the territorial integrity of Georgia. The cost of the construction-rehabilitation works of the memorial amount to 551,000 GEL.

Garibashvili also attended the presentation of the systematic land reform, saying the Government would speed up the land registration process throughout Georgia.

On my decision, we are speeding up the systematic land registration process throughout Georgia. The state will systematically measure land plots in specific areas, look for relevant documentations and register ownerships,” he said.

The Georgian PM also visited professional college Prestige in the city of Telavi, which was rehabilitated with the financial support of the Georgian Education Ministry. The college offers educational programmes in various fields, including agriculture and construction.
